{"product_id":"windows-via-c-c","title":"Windows via C\/C++","description":"\u003cp\u003eMaster the intricacies of application development with unmanaged C++ code—straight from the experts. Jeffrey Richter’s classic book is now fully revised for Windows XP, Windows Vista, and Windows Server 2008. You get in-depth, comprehensive guidance, advanced techniques, and extensive code samples to help you program Windows–based applications. \u003c\/p\u003e \u003cp\u003e Discover how to:\u003cbr\u003e\n \u003cbr\u003e\n \u003c\/p\u003e \u003cul\u003e \u003cli\u003eArchitect and implement your applications for both 32-bit and 64-bit Windows\u003c\/li\u003e\n \u003cli\u003eCreate and manipulate processes and jobs\u003c\/li\u003e\n \u003cli\u003eSchedule, manage, synchronize and destroy threads\u003c\/li\u003e\n \u003cli\u003ePerform asynchronous and synchronous device I\/O operations with the I\/O completion port\u003c\/li\u003e\n \u003cli\u003eAllocate memory using various techniques including virtual memory, memory-mapped files, and heaps\u003c\/li\u003e\n \u003cli\u003eManipulate the default committed physical storage of thread stacks\u003c\/li\u003e\n \u003cli\u003eBuild DLLs for delay-loading, API hooking, and process injection\u003c\/li\u003e\n \u003cli\u003eUsing structured exception handling, Windows Error Recovery, and Application Restart services\u003c\/li\u003e\n \u003c\/ul\u003e","brand":"Pearson Education","offers":[{"title":"Default Title","offer_id":46287603499246,"sku":"9780735642461","price":54.09,"currency_code":"AUD","in_stock":true}],"url":"https:\/\/bookland.com.au\/products\/windows-via-c-c","provider":"Book Land AU","version":"1.0","type":"link"}